核心内容摘要
baby819直播怎么下载,成果进入长期输出期!游戏加入装备神器系统,使这款手游app的战力提升途径更加多样。加入夜夜操wwwcm系统协同固化,整体最优解!游戏提供丰富伙伴角色,让这款手游app在战斗阵容上充满组合乐趣。
网站性能优化方式有哪些
网站性能优化方式有压缩文件、优化图片、使用CDN加速、延迟加载、缓存机制、数据库优化、前端优化、服务器优化以及定期监测和测试等。详细介绍:1、压缩文件,压缩网站的HTML、CSS和JavaScript文件可以减少文件的大小,从而加快文件的下载速度,常用的压缩方式包括使用Gzip压缩算法和Minify工具;2、图片优化,优化图片可以减少图片的大小,从而减少下载时间等等。
本教程操作系统:windows10系统、DELL G3电脑。
网站性能优化是指通过一系列技术手段和策略,提高网站的加载速度和响应速度,从而提升用户体验和搜索引擎排名。随着互联网的快速发展,用户对网站的要求也越来越高,因此网站性能优化成为了每个网站管理员都需要关注的重要问题。本文将介绍一些常用的网站性能优化方式。
1. 压缩文件:压缩网站的HTML、CSS和JavaScript文件可以减少文件的大小,从而加快文件的下载速度。常用的压缩方式包括使用Gzip压缩算法和Minify工具。
2. 图片优化:优化图片可以减少图片的大小,从而减少下载时间。常用的图片优化方式包括压缩图片、使用适当的图片格式(如JPEG、PNG、GIF)以及使用CSS Sprites技术将多个小图片合并为一个大图片。
3. CDN加速:使用内容分发网络(CDN)可以将网站的静态资源分布到全球各地的服务器上,从而加快资源的加载速度。CDN可以通过缓存静态资源、负载均衡和就近访问等技术来提高网站的性能。
4. 延迟加载:延迟加载是指将网页中的某些资源(如图片、视频、广告等)在用户滚动到可见区域时再加载,而不是一次性加载所有资源。这样可以减少初始加载时间,提高网站的响应速度。
5. 缓存机制:使用缓存机制可以将网站的静态资源缓存到用户的浏览器或代理服务器中,从而减少服务器的负载和网络传输的时间。常用的缓存机制包括浏览器缓存、HTTP缓存和数据库缓存等。
6. 数据库优化:优化数据库可以提高网站的性能。常用的数据库优化方式包括合理设计数据库结构、使用索引、避免频繁的数据库查询和优化SQL语句等。
7. 前端优化:前端优化是指通过优化网站的HTML、CSS和JavaScript代码,减少代码的大小和复杂度,从而提高网站的加载速度。常用的前端优化方式包括合并和压缩文件、使用异步加载、减少HTTP请求和使用CDN等。
8. 服务器优化:优化服务器可以提高网站的性能和稳定性。常用的服务器优化方式包括使用高性能的服务器硬件、优化服务器配置、使用缓存和负载均衡等。
9. 定期监测和测试:定期监测和测试网站的性能可以及时发现问题并采取相应的优化措施。常用的监测和测试工具包括Google PageSpeed Insights、Pingdom、GTmetrix等。
网站性能优化有哪些常见工具
做了这么多年网站,我试过的优化工具两只手都数不过来。给你说几个我用下来觉得最实在的,按场景分:
1. 先看整体表现——Google PageSpeed Insights
这玩意儿免费,测完直接给你打分,还会告诉你具体哪块拖后腿,比如“图片太大了”“JS代码阻塞渲染了”。实测比Chrome自带的Lighthouse还直观,小白也能看懂。
2. 抓具体瓶颈——WebPageTest
免费版能选美国、欧洲、亚洲的服务器测,还能生成视频回放,能清楚看见页面是一块一块加载的。我以前有个客户总说“网站打开慢”,用这个一测,发现是第三方广告脚本在拖后腿,砍掉之后快了三倍。
3. 看真实用户感受——GTmetrix
这个跟PageSpeed Insights有点像,但它会给出具体的文件大小、HTTP请求数,还会告诉你“首屏时间”和“完全加载时间”差多少。我一般用这个给甲方出报告,因为数字好解释。
4. 压缩图片——TinyPNG(或者Squoosh)
很多网站慢就慢在图片没压。TinyPNG支持批量,压缩率能到70%还不失真。Squoosh是谷歌出的,支持更精细的参数调节,适合追求极致画质的。
5. 检查代码和缓存——CDN77的测试工具 或者 Pingdom
Pingdom能测出某些资源是不是占用了过大的带宽。CDN的测试工具能帮你判断自己的CDN配置有没有生效。如果客户反馈“我在国外访问还是慢”,就得看这两块。
重要提醒:
别光看工具评分,更在意“实际加载时间”。有些工具高分但用户还是觉得慢,因为忽略了网络波动。
性能优化是个系统工程,工具只能帮你发现问题,改起来还是得靠手动压缩图片、合并CSS/JS、开Gzip、做缓存策略。
如果数据量大的网站,记得用New Relic或Datadog这类的APM工具,能追踪到到底是数据库慢了还是代码写死了。
最后一句:把页面首屏时间压到3秒以内,大部分用户就感受不到慢了。先拿PageSpeed Insights试一圈,再看具体问题对症下药。
网站性能提升工具有哪些
说真的,网站优化这事儿,听起来就头大。我以前也烦,什么加载慢、图片卡、代码乱七八糟……搞半天还看不出效果。后来摸爬滚打几年,总算找着几个趁手的家伙事儿,今天一次性倒给你,希望能让你少走弯路。
1. PageSpeed Insights —— 别光看分数,看它给的理由
这玩意儿Google出的,免费。很多人把它当成考试卷,非要刷到100分。其实它最宝贵的是底下那堆红色的“问题列表”。比如“未压缩的图片”、“渲染阻塞的资源”,你照着改一条,网站就能快一点。别太迷信总分,90分和60分对真实用户来说差别不大,去掉那些明显的坑才重要。
2. GTmetrix —— 能帮你找到“谁是凶手”
它和PageSpeed有点像,但多了个瀑布图(Waterfall)。这张图就像网站的体检报告,一眼就能看出哪个文件加载最慢、哪个脚本卡住了后面的内容。最实用的是它给的建议经常很具体,比如“你那个jQuery版本太老了,换个新的或者用CDN”,照着干就行。
3. TinyPNG / TinyJPG —— 图片瘦身,不损画质
很多网站慢就因为图片太大。TinyPNG牛逼在它能把PNG图片压掉一半以上,肉眼还看不出来。最妙的是你不需要安装软件,拖进去等几秒就搞定。后来出了个Squoosh(Google出品),压缩更精细,但TinyPNG够用了。
4. Cloudflare —— 别只当它是CDN,它还能挡攻击
以前觉得CDN是高级货,用了才发现其实很简单。Cloudflare免费版就能让你的网站速度起飞(全球节点分发),还能挡住不少恶意流量。最棒的是它的“自动优化”按钮,一键开启,图片自动压缩,代码自动精简。注意:别选“快速极速”模式,有些功能反而会搞乱你的网站。
5. WP Rocket (或者任何类似的缓存插件)
如果你用WordPress,这个要装。它把页面做成静态缓存,用户访问的时候不用反复查数据库,速度能快好几倍。缺点是收费的,但一次买断,值得。如果你不想花钱,可以试试LiteSpeed Cache(如果你服务器用LiteSpeed的话),免费而且功能强大。
6. WebPageTest —— 堪比专家的深度检测
这工具普通人可能觉得复杂,但它能模拟不同地点、不同设备(甚至很老的手机)的加载速度。最赞的是它能生成一段视频,让你亲眼看到页面是怎么一点点显示出来的。如果你发现某个元素过了一两秒才蹦出来,那它就是需要优化的地方。用它之前建议先了解一下“第一次渲染”和“可交互时间”的概念,不然看不懂。
7. Pingdom Website Speed Test —— 简单粗暴,看数字
这款适合快速判断。输入网址,几秒钟就出来加载时间、页面大小、请求数量。如果数字超过3秒,你就有必要动手了。它的付费版能监控24小时,但免费版足够平时查查“今天怎么慢了”。
最后总结一句:别试图一口气搞定所有优化。先从图片压缩和缓存开始,这两个见效最快。剩下的工具用起来也不复杂,关键是养成习惯:每次改点东西,都跑一遍测试看看效果。久了,你就能摸透自己网站的小脾气。
网站总Service Unavailable怎么回事
"Service Unavailable"这个提示,说白了就是服务器说你暂时“无法服务”。常见的几个原因我帮你捋一捋:
服务器太忙,忙不过来
比如你的网站突然来了很多人,或者后台正在跑什么大任务,占用了太多资源。服务器CPU或者内存撑不住了,就会直接甩这个提示。
应用程序池卡死了
很多网站都用IIS服务器,它里面有个叫“应用程序池”的东西,就相当于一个接待窗口。窗口被东西卡住或者死机了,自然不接客。这种情况重启一下IIS或者重置下应用程序池常常能解决。
配置问题
有时候就是配置文件搞错了,比如哪个参数设得太低,或者不小心把服务关了。这种问题一般在改过配置之后容易出现。
网站本身代码出问题
有些bug导致进程一直死循环或者占着内存不释放,时间长了服务就自己停了。这个需要查日志才能找到具体是哪个接口或者操作搞坏了。
服务器维护或更新
如果主机商正在做维护,或者你刚给服务器打了补丁、装了新东西,没重启完整,也可能出现这种情况。
怎么快速解决? 你可以按这顺序试试:
先看看服务器CPU和内存占用,如果太高了就等它降下来
重启IIS或者服务器(最简单粗暴,但有效)
检查事件查看器里的错误日志,看是哪个服务挂了
如果是刚改过设置,先恢复成原来的样子看看
你现在能看到这个提示,说明网站本身还在响,只是暂时没法提供完整服务。99%的情况下不是大问题,重启完就好了。你是自己搭的服务器还是用的虚拟主机?
网站总提示Service Unavailable是什么原因
service unavailable 很多时候是由于网站空间服务器的配置,或者资源限制导致的不足以承受运行的情况,有些是买的时候 不知道有所限制不能满足足程序的运营需求,最好是联系服务商查阅相关日志,对症下药,如果撑不住考虑更换服务商服务器。
1.简单问题分析:
出现这种情况是由于您的网站超过了系统资源限制(CPU或者IIS)造成的,这个现象在WINDOWS2003+IIS6的环境下都会出现,主要是程序占用资源太多。不同的程序占用的资源都不一样,这个跟程序设计的合理性和优化程度有关;另外,一些死循环程序,或者不优化的程序都会占用太多的系统资源,而系统资源明显是有限的。 如果一个网站的程序占资源太多或者发生太多的错误,系统日志就会提示:“应用程序池 'User_pooll' 被自动禁用,原因是为此应用程序池提供服务的进程中出现一系列错误, 或者提示:应用程序池'User_pooll' 超过了其作业限制设置。有关更多信息,请参阅微软官方http://go.microsoft.com/fwlink/events.asp 的帮助和支持中心。
有些时候,访问网站就会提示:Service Unavailable。系统会在30秒左右恢复正常,多刷新几次就能正常访问了。但是这个时间恢复后因为访问量太大在极短的时间网站又不能上了。 另外,如果网站当前访问人数过多,超过了系统的iis连接数(或CPU峰值)限制,也会出现Service Unavailable的提示(win2k主机下出现连接过多就会提示:连接过多,请稍后再试;而win2003的主机刚直接提示:Service Unavailable)如果经常出现类似的错误,请及时优化网站程序,或者升级你的主机至更高的款型,以获得更多的系统资源。
2.网站超CPU的四种可能原因:
一.网站攻击,导致异常访问对系统资源过高占用。
二.程序设计不合理,资源占用高,或本身在做占资源的操作,如采集
三.访问量过大,同时访问造成的连接数过高系统处理不及。
四.有搜索蜘蛛收录,频繁或者重复的蜘蛛爬行,对低配置服务器的资源有影响。
3.程序占用资源太多的原因:
有一个或多个ACCESS数据库在多次读写过程中损坏,微软的MDAC系统在写入这个损坏的ACCESS文件时,ASP线程处于BLOCK状态,结果其他线程只能等待,IIS被死锁了,全部的CPU时间都消耗在DLLHOST(ASP进程)中。 参考解决办法: 压缩和修复我的数据库 下载数据库文件--[如果是.asp的扩展名,请改为.mdb的扩展名]--用ACCESS打开--选择工具--数据库实用工具--压缩和修复数据库--[改回.asp的扩展名]--上传覆盖原来数据库文件注册码孙了不良的Com组件,特别是用VB开发的ACTIVE X控件,可能导致占用内存使用量不断增长 参考解决办法:尽量减少或避免非官方或是客户要求的不必要的组件多媒体等文件下载占用服务器带宽 参考解决办法:停止下载。
程序问题 需要及时的关闭不再使用的数据库,以避免一直占用服务器资源 在conn.asp 连接数据库字符串语句中加入如下 sub endConnection() conn.close set conn=nothing end sub 其它程序问题:把IE选项里 显示友好HTTP错误信息 的勾取消掉,再访问网站看出现什么错误信息,然后搜模裤再调试,上传重要的数据库等文件更新,由于正处于受访问状态,可能导致瞬间占用率上升 一般此情况较少,若有出现此情况时,可能有必要先暂停站点,再作更新。ACCESS论坛(如动W)大了以后就很容易出现数据库方面的问题,当你的论坛数据库在30M以上,帖子5万左右,可能就会出现数据库吃不消的情况,建议取消程序中使用的on error resume next这个容错语句,对错误进行调试。 临时解决办法:定期删除多余的数据、压缩数据库,限制论坛灌水,甚至限制论坛注册。如果是ASP论坛,可以使用分表储存功能,会有较好的效果 比较世简长远办法:更换论坛和数据库,一般都采用商业版本+MSSQL 的方案来解决。
优化核心要点
baby819直播怎么下载✅已认证:✔️点击进入🍠傻婿临门电视剧免费观看全集剧情♋️联合早报白桨四溢🈷️做爱高清直播😴小BBwBBwBBw荷兰🤖我帮妺妺洗澡忍不住c了文⭕️沉香正版app下载😓。